# Break-Glass Access — InvoForge Renderer

Plugin authors normally interact with the InvoForge PDF renderer through the sandboxed plugin API only. Break-glass access exists solely for incidents where a malformed plugin corrupts the render queue and the sandbox cannot be reached. Request approval from the on-call steward first; all break-glass sessions are logged and reviewed within 24 hours. Once approval is granted, unlock the emergency console using the recovery passphrase that appears immediately below.

recovery phrase for yawif-hahif: druys-kelius-ralax-raliel

Welcome, plugin folks! Snapgrove (our UI snapshot-testing service) runs in three environments: sandbox, staging, and prod. Sandbox is where your plugin should live until it stops mangling baselines — it resets nightly, so don't store anything precious there. Staging mirrors prod's renderer versions but with looser rate limits, which makes it great for diff-heavy test suites. Prod is invite-only for plugins; ping the platform crew when you're ready. Each environment reads its own config bundle, and sandbox currently ships with these values:

config for yadup-yahop:
OLIAX_LOG_LEVEL=error
OLIAX_METRICS_HOST=metrics.oliax.qirvanlabs.internal
OLIAX_POOL_SIZE=32

## Feature Flags: Review Basics

All rollout changes at Tarnwick go through Switchyard, our flag framework. Reviewers: check that every new flag has an owner, an expiry date, and a kill path. Reject percentage rollouts without a metrics guard. Flag definitions live in `flags/` and are validated in CI; config-only changes still need review. Stale flags get flagged weekly by the Broomcart bot. The full review checklist and flag lifecycle rules are on the internal page.

operations page: https://gitlab.qirvansys.corp/pages/dash/projects/42db8b449d30